Tartines de Champignons
Tartines de Champignons are delightful open-faced sandwiches topped with a savory mushroom mixture, perfect for a light yet satisfying side dish. This Halal-friendly recipe combines earthy flavors with fresh herbs, making it a delicious addition to any meal.

25 minutes
Difficulty: Easy
French
250 kcal
Ingredients
- Sliced baguette - 4 slices
- Olive oil - 2 tablespoons
- Fresh mushrooms (button or cremini) - 200 grams, sliced
- Garlic - 2 cloves, minced
- Fresh parsley - 2 tablespoons, chopped
- Thyme - 1 teaspoon, fresh or dried
- Salt - 1/2 teaspoon
- Black pepper - 1/4 teaspoon
- Parmesan cheese - 30 grams, grated (optional)
Steps
- Preheat your oven to 200°C (400°F).
- In a skillet, heat 1 tablespoon of olive oil over medium heat.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
- Add the sliced mushrooms to the skillet. Cook for about 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until they are softened and have released their moisture.
- Stir in the chopped parsley, thyme, salt, and pepper. Cook for an additional 2 minutes, then remove from heat.
- While the mushrooms are cooking, brush both sides of the baguette slices with the remaining olive oil and place them on a baking sheet.
- Toast the baguette slices in the preheated oven for about 5 minutes, or until golden brown.
- Remove the baguette from the oven and top each slice with the mushroom mixture. If using, sprinkle grated Parmesan cheese on top.
- Return to the oven and bake for an additional 5 minutes, until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Serve warm, garnished with extra parsley if desired.

Health Benefits
- Mushrooms are a good source of antioxidants, helping to combat oxidative stress.
- Rich in vitamins and minerals, they support overall health and immune function.
